represents a stronger signal or response a combined effect greater than the sum of its individual parts Lets say youre studying waves in a physics class You might encounter two waves identical in shape and frequency traveling towards each other When they meet they momentarily combine If their crests highest points align perfectly they create a larger more powerful wave this is constructive interference and the core principle of reinforcement Conversely if a crest meets a trough lowest point they partially or completely cancel each other out this is destructive interference Anecdotal of its parts Delving Deeper into Wave Properties To truly grasp reinforcement you need to understand the key properties of waves Amplitude The height of a wave representing its intensity or strength In reinforcement the combined amplitude is greater than the individual amplitudes Frequency The number of waves passing a point per unit of time Reinforcement often occurs when waves have the same frequency Wavelength The distance between two successive crests or troughs Similar wavelengths enhance the reinforcement effect Phase The position of a point on a wave relative to a reference point For constructive interference and maximal reinforcement waves need to be in phase crests aligning with crests Addressing the Challenges Understanding reinforcement can be tricky Students often definitions and principles regularly 5 FAQs Navigating the Common Questions 1 Whats the difference between constructive and destructive interference Constructive 3 interference occurs when waves combine to produce a larger amplitude resulting in reinforcement Destructive interference occurs when waves combine to produce a smaller amplitude potentially resulting in cancellation 2 Does reinforcement always lead to a doubling of amplitude Not necessarily The increase in amplitude depends on the exact phase relationship between the waves Perfect alignment leads to the maximum possible reinforcement but slight phase differences reduce the effect 3 How does reinforcement apply to different types of waves sound light water The principles of reinforcement are universal Whether its sound waves creating a louder sound light waves creating brighter light or water waves creating a larger wave the fundamental concepts remain the same 4 What are some realworld applications of reinforcement Reinforcement is crucial in various fields including acoustics noise cancellation musical instruments optics lasers civil engineering structural integrity and telecommunications signal amplification 5 How can I improve my understanding of wave properties beyond reinforcement Continue practicing problemsolving explore interactive simulations and delve into more advanced topics like
